### Clock Skew on Build Agents

The Fernwick CI pool occasionally drifts more than two seconds, causing signed artifact timestamps to fail verification. On-call should restart the time-sync daemon on the affected agent, then requeue the failed builds. If the agent's sync config is locked, unlock it with the recovery passphrase shown below.

recovery phrase for fajeg-kawep: druix-gorius-briax-ulaeth-fraox-lammir-pelox-jormir-pelwyn-julir

Hi Dana,

Welcome aboard! You're reviewing the Quillbrook password reset revamp from the security side. Short version: new single-use tokens, tighter expiry, and rate limiting at the edge. The threat model and open questions are all written up already — start there before the review meeting. Everything's collected on this internal page:

wiki page, kahog-hahig: https://vault.zemvargrid.internal/display/deploy/repo/settings/merge_requests/job/settings/6f3b933774dbc5320a4daa18

**Alert: Fernhollow Fuel Report Delayed**

The weekly fleet fuel-usage report for the Fernhollow depot failed to generate after last night's Caraway release. The aggregation job exited during the reconciliation phase, leaving partial figures in the staging table. Please hold the pending deploy until verified. The job logs and rerun procedure are on the internal page below.

runbook for yageg-tafop: https://superset.merlaqnet.local/deploy/projects/issue/display/repo/projects/ticket/e6ac41f4bf7bc116ee61994c

### Sweeper leaves orphans behind

New folks: the Dustpan job sweeps orphaned CI resources (stale runners, dangling volumes) every hour on the Halverton cluster. If the orphan count climbs instead of dropping, the sweeper probably crashed mid-pass and left its lock file behind. Delete the lock, rerun manually, and watch one full cycle. Do not widen the sweep filter — that once deleted live runners. When filing a ticket, include the sweeper build token below.

trace token, hadup-tagug: htk21_12de252fa14cc922da950

TICKET-1193: Calendar sync conflicts — expired creds

Hey support folks — the Meadowtime sync worker's credential expired, so users are seeing duplicate and conflicting events since Tuesday. Nothing's lost; resync will dedupe once the worker re-auths. We've rotated the credential and conflicts should clear within the hour. For manual resyncs, use this key.

app token of fajop-fahif = qvz4-AnML